Long Beach Hospital Names CEO

Share

* Byron Schweigert has been named chief executive of the 741-bed Long Beach Memorial Medical Center in Long Beach. He had been senior vice president of administration. He succeeds Chris Van Gorder, who was recently named chief of health-care operations for Scripps Health in La Jolla.

* Sega GameWorks, a venture formed by DreamWorks SKG, Universal Studios and Sega Enterprises, has named Ron Bension president and chief executive. He recently served as chairman and CEO of the MCA/Universal Studios Recreation Group and was involved in the planning and development of Universal’s Orlando theme park. In his new role, he will spearhead Sega GameWorks strategic direction.

* Chris Ngai has joined Charles Dunn Co., a Los Angeles-based real estate brokerage and management firm, as chief financial officer and director of operations. Ngai, who was CFO at Daum Commercial Real Estate Services, will oversee financial operations of the firm’s brokerage division.

* Union Development Co., a century-old family-owned real estate development and management firm based in Cerritos, has promoted Erika Ibbetson-White to senior vice president of marketing.

* David Cuyler has joined Paramount Pictures unit Paramount Home Entertainment as executive vice president, responsible for acquisitions, new-business development, planning and operations. He previously worked at Rank Group in London.

* Public relations firm Manning, Selvage & Lee has promoted three executives. Jill Farwell, formerly Los Angeles managing director, has been named chief executive of California operations and will be based in Los Angeles; Glenn Osaki, L.A. deputy managing director, has been named Los Angeles managing director; and Bonnie Quintanilla, senior vice president, has been appointed managing director of the firm’s global technology division in Westlake Village.
